Map Reduce Units Type Conversion Rate and Line Numbers
I am trying to import UOMs into NetSuite using a map/reduce script since we have over 4,600 that need to be setup. I've made good progress to this point, but I am completely stymied by the first question below and I am going to go ahead and ask a second question that I will have to deal with later.
Question 1: I keep getting the error "Conversion rate must be greater than zero." I have even gone so far in the script to hard code a value of 1 to try and get around this and still get the error. If I interrogate the sublist value for conversionrate, it shows that it is set to 1. Any thoughts?
